Domaine Perrot-Minot

Chapelle-Chambertin

Grand Cru

  • Terroir

    Age of the vines : 70 years old
    This grand cru is situated in a gently sloping area. It is one of the best sun bathed and earliest areas of Gevrey-Chambertin, it very often reaches perfect maturity a few days before the Chambertin. Its soil consists of white limestone boulders; their permeability ensures perfect drainage. At the top of this area, some rock tips emerge from this marly limestone substratum.
